This three-bedroom mid-terrace in central Canterbury is offered freehold with a tenant in situ, making it a ready-made addition to a rental portfolio. The house dates from the 1930s–1940s and provides comfortable, well-proportioned rooms across an open-plan layout and approximately 1,109 sq ft of living space. A low-maintenance rear garden and off-street parking add practical appeal for tenants.
Internally the property benefits from double glazing and gas central heating to radiators. Room sizes include a 21' kitchen/diner and a separate lounge, plus three bedrooms — suitable for sharers or a small family. The location delivers excellent transport links, fast broadband and close proximity to shops, schools and leisure facilities, supporting steady tenant demand in this cosmopolitan student neighbourhood.
Material considerations are clear: the house is sold with a tenant occupying the property, so viewings and vacant possession will be subject to tenancy terms. Some areas show dated decor and the property will benefit from modernization to unlock higher rental or sale value. There is a single bathroom plus a separate shower room and toilet, which may limit appeal for larger households.
Overall this is a straightforward investment opportunity for a landlord seeking immediate rental income and medium-term uplift through refurbishment. Buyers should verify tenancy details, service and appliance conditions, and any planning or building consents where relevant.
